Spin inertia as a source of topological magnons: Chiral edge states from coupled precession and nutation

Subhadip Ghosh, Mikhail Cherkasskii, Ritwik Mondal, Alexander Mook, and Levente Rózsa

Phys. Rev. Research 8, L032040 (2026) - Published 3 September, 2026

It is shown on the example of a honeycomb ferromagnet that spin inertia hybridizes the precessional and nutational magnon bands, opening a topologically nontrivial gap whose size scales linearly with the strength of pseudodipolar interaction. Chern number calculations and spectra calculated in a slab geometry demonstrate the emergence of chiral edge modes within this gap.

Topological order without band topology in moiré graphene

Hui Liu, Raul Perea-Causin, Zhao Liu, and Emil J. Bergholtz

Phys. Rev. Research 8, L032039 (2026) - Published 3 September, 2026

Fractional Chern insulators are generally associated with topologically nontrivial bands. Here, it is demonstrated that realistic Coulomb interactions stabilize a Laughlin-like fractional Chern insulator in a trivial (C = 0) moiré band, revealing how quantum geometry can enable many-body topology without band topology.
